Microsoft updates Office Open XML converter E-mail
by Stephen Withers   
Wednesday, 01 August 2007
A new beta of Microsoft's Office Open XML File Format Converter for Mac adds PowerPoint support.

The version 0.2 release of the converter includes support for PowerPoint presentation, show and template files.

It also improves the conversion of Word documents, including support for XML content, inline graphics, hyperlinked graphics, WMF/EMF graphics, SmartArt graphics, Unicode characters, bibliography fields, citation fields, and complex tables.

A beta converter with support for Excel as well as PowerPoint was promised for this (southern) winter, and a final version is expected six to eight weeks after the release of Office 2008 for Mac.

Beta 0.2, which expires on December 31, 2007, can be downloaded here.
